Union township is located in Adams County, Pennsylvania. Union township has a 2026 population of 3,194. Union township is currently growing at a rate of 0.73% annually and its population has increased by 4.28%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 3,063 in 2020.
The median household income in Union township is $94,857 with a poverty rate of 4.74%. The median age in Union township is 49.9 years: 47.9 years for males, and 51.3 years for females. For every 100 females there are 98.7 males.

The racial composition of Union township includes 96.23% White, and smaller percentages for Two or more races, Black or African American, other race, Native American and multiracial populations.
| Race | Population ↓ | Percentage (of total) |
|---|---|---|
| White | 2,985 | 96.23% |
| Two or more races | 44 | 1.42% |
| Black or African American | 35 | 1.13% |
| Other race | 30 | 0.97% |
| Native American | 8 | 0.26% |
Union township 's average per capita income is $57,344. Household income levels show a median of $94,857. The poverty rate stands at 4.74%.
| Name | Median ↓ |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$115,372 | - |
| Families | $115,313 | $121,074 |
| Households | $94,857 | $110,703 |
| Non Families | $39,960 | $61,068 |
